MTK-bypass工具处理MTK手机BROM模式连接问题解析
【免费下载链接】bypass_utility 项目地址: https://gitcode.com/gh_mirrors/by/bypass_utility
问题背景
在使用MTK-bypass/bypass_utility工具处理MTK6769V芯片设备时,开发者遇到了设备无法正常完成BROM模式握手的问题。具体表现为工具在尝试与设备建立通信时出现USB超时错误(USBTimeoutError: [Errno 10060]),导致后续操作无法进行。
技术分析
BROM模式连接机制
MTK设备的BootROM(BROM)模式是联发科芯片特有的底层操作模式,允许开发者在设备无法正常启动时进行底层操作。当设备进入BROM模式后,会通过USB接口与PC建立通信通道,此时设备VID为0x0e8d,PID为0x0003。
常见问题原因
- 设备未正确进入BROM模式:虽然设备被识别为MTK设备,但可能未完全进入可操作状态
- USB通信超时:设备响应不及时或通信参数不匹配
- 硬件连接问题:包括USB接口不稳定或供电不足
- 设备保护机制:某些新型号MTK设备增加了BROM模式的安全验证
解决方案探索
基础排查步骤
- 确认设备状态:通过观察设备行为判断是否真正进入BROM模式
- 检查USB连接:尝试更换USB线缆或接口,排除物理连接问题
- 调整超时参数:适当增加工具中的超时设置,给设备更长的响应时间
高级解决方案
对于无法通过常规方式解决的问题,可采用以下方法:
-
测试点强制进入BROM:
- 拆解设备,找到主板上的测试点
- 在连接USB前短接特定测试点强制进入BROM模式
- 此方法可绕过部分设备的保护机制
-
分区修复技术:
- 提取设备的expdb分区
- 使用十六进制编辑器分析分区内容
- 根据启动日志逐步修复损坏的分区
- 最终可使设备恢复至可刷机状态(Odin模式)
经验总结
处理MTK设备BROM模式连接问题时,需要系统性地排查:
- 首先确认设备是否真正进入BROM模式
- 检查USB通信基础环境是否正常
- 对于新型号设备,可能需要采用测试点等物理方法
- 分区修复是解决深层问题的有效手段
特别值得注意的是,MTK6769V等较新芯片的设备可能在BROM模式中加入了额外的安全验证,传统的通用方法可能不再适用,需要结合具体设备型号寻找解决方案。
通过本文的分析和解决方案,开发者可以更系统地处理MTK设备BROM模式连接问题,提高修复成功率。对于复杂情况,建议结合物理方法和软件分析技术,多角度解决问题。
【免费下载链接】bypass_utility 项目地址: https://gitcode.com/gh_mirrors/by/bypass_utility
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



